Aeromonas Bacteremia in Pediatric Liver Transplant Recipients: Case-Based Experience of an Under-Recognized Infection
Toshihiro Matsui1, Masaki Yamada1, Kensuke Shoji1,2
1Division of Infectious Diseases, Department of Medical Subspecialties, National Center for Child Health and Development, Tokyo, Japan.
Background:
Aeromonas species can cause bacteremia, but their epidemiology and clinical significance in pediatric liver transplant (LT) recipients are unclear. We evaluated the incidence, clinical features, management, and outcomes of Aeromonas bacteremia in this population.
Methods:
We performed a retrospective observational study at a tertiary pediatric LT center from November 2005 to April 2023. Patients who underwent LT before 18 years of age were reviewed, and cases of Aeromonas bacteremia were analyzed in detail.
Results:
Among 746 children who underwent LT, five episodes of Aeromonas bacteremia were identified. The incidence was 0.82 cases per 1000 person-years. Median age at LT was 2 years, and median interval from LT to bacteremia was 6 years (range, 2 months-24 years). All patients were receiving maintenance immunosuppression without neutropenia or significant liver dysfunction, and none were receiving antibiotics, including trimethoprim-sulfamethoxazole prophylaxis at the time of Aeromonas bacteremia. No patient had recent hepatobiliary procedures or biliary obstruction. All presented with fever; three had fever without source, and three reported freshwater exposure. Blood cultures yielded A. hydrophila/caviae (n = 3) or A. sobria (currently A. veronii biovar sobria) (n = 2). All isolates were susceptible to the empiric antibiotic regimens. Definitive therapy consisted of cefotaxime or cefepime, with or without metronidazole. All patients survived without progression to life-threatening sepsis or relapse.
Conclusions:
In pediatric LT recipients, Aeromonas bacteremia can occur late after transplantation under mild immunosuppression and without recognizable biliary risk factors. Early recognition and appropriate antibiotic therapy may contribute to favorable outcomes.
